Unlock the Potential of Whole-Slide Images with OpenSlide
Whole-slide imaging (WSI) has become a cornerstone of modern pathology, offering detailed digital representations of microscopic slides. OpenSlide provides a powerful and versatile solution for accessing and manipulating these large, complex image files. By offering a standardized interface, OpenSlide simplifies the development of software tools for viewing, analyzing, and managing WSIs, ultimately contributing to more efficient workflows in research and clinical settings.
The ability to seamlessly integrate WSI data into various applications is crucial for advancing healthcare. OpenSlide empowers developers to build innovative solutions for tasks like image analysis, telepathology, and machine learning-based diagnostics. This open-source library unlocks the potential of WSI data, paving the way for improved patient care and accelerated medical discoveries.

Open-Source C Library: Performance and Portability
Built using the C programming language, OpenSlide is designed for performance and portability. Its lightweight and efficient nature makes it ideal for handling the massive datasets often encountered in whole-slide imaging. The C foundation ensures compatibility across a wide range of platforms and operating systems, enabling developers to create applications that can be deployed in diverse environments.
Furthermore, OpenSlide's open-source nature fosters collaboration and innovation within the healthcare community. Developers can freely access, modify, and contribute to the codebase, ensuring continuous improvement and adaptation to the evolving needs of the field. This collaborative approach accelerates the development of cutting-edge imaging tools and benefits the entire healthcare ecosystem.
